Exploring the History of Shelby County
For history buffs, Shelby County offers a wealth of fascinating sites to explore. One of the most iconic is the Grover Museum, which showcases the history and culture of the county. Visitors can view historic artifacts, learn about the county's early settlers, and even see a replica of a pioneer log cabin.

Discovering Local Flavors
Foodies will love exploring the local flavors of Shelby County. The county is known for its delicious apple cider, which is made from fresh, locally grown apples. Visitors can also sample the county's famous pork tenderloin sandwich, which is a must-try for anyone visiting Indiana.
